If you were a child of the 1960’s you will no doubt remember and have fond memories of the Internationally successful Rock and Pop music group, Frankie Valli and The Four Seasons.  Originally named The Four Lovers when they made their singing debut in 1960, they became The Four Seasons when Frankie Valli became the bands lead singer. With Tommy DeVito playing lead Guitar, Bob Gaudio on Keyboards and Nick Massi playing Electric and Bass. After a string of different unsuccessful auditions and several name changes the band eventually took the name “The Four Seasons” from a Bowling Alley venue where they had yet another failed audition!

Strangely, very soon after that latest rejection the fortunes of the band changed and they signed a record deal with “Crewe Production” and The Topix Label.  Their song “Bermuda” did not chart but “Sherry” their next production number that was released by Randy Wood collaborating with “Vee-Jay” records and “Crewe” was a smash hit and got to number one in the charts.
